> I am trying to convert a PSSE .raw network case to mpc format.
>  
> I just discovered that I obtain negative branch parameters for some of the 
> 3-winding transformers in my System, i.e. x < 0, r < 0. I tried to track the 
> phenomenon and found the following section in psse_convert_xfmr.m:
>  
> R1 = (R12+R31-R23) ./ 2;
> R2 = (R12+R23-R31) ./ 2;
> R3 = (R31+R23-R12) ./ 2;
> X1 = (X12+X31-X23) ./ 2;
> X2 = (X12+X23-X31) ./ 2;
> X3 = (X31+X23-X12) ./ 2;
>  
> I've got a number of branches where the negative term (e.g. R23 in 
> calculation of R1) is the biggest one, such that the resulting R or X is 
> negative.
>  
> Where does this definition come from?
> And is there a way I can avoid getting negative line parameters?
